Technology Committee

The Technology Committee manages existing technology and when feasible implements new technology to support and enhance the Chapter’s members, board, committees and the Business Analysis profession.  The Committee reports to the Vice President of Marketing and Technology.

Responsibilities include:
  • Develop, implement, and maintain Technology strategies and goals to ensure we are providing the required tools and services for our Chapter members.
  • Manage the Chapters web site, including design, accessibility, usability, information posting, archiving/purging, and when needed, training.
  • Manage other technology tools currently used by the local Chapter such as email, web groups, etc.
  • Research and when feasible implement new technologies that will support the local Chapter that would include, but not be limited to, the following:  on-line surveys, event registrations, on-line election forms, on-line payments, and webinars.
  • Create and manage an annual technology budget with on-going communication to the VP of Finance.
  • Work closely with all board members and Committees to ensure that the existing technology is meeting or exceeding their business needs and the needs of our members.
  • Provide information to the Communication Committee to be used in the Chapter newsletter.
